The part of a car that helps slow it down is the braking system, which typically includes components like brake pads, rotors, and calipers. When the driver presses the brake pedal, hydraulic pressure activates the calipers, pressing the brake pads against the rotors to create friction. This friction slows down the wheels and, consequently, the car. Additionally, anti-lock braking systems (ABS) can prevent wheel lockup during hard braking, enhancing control and safety.
